// Dark-mode support in the Lumenfall admin dashboard.
// Plugin authors: do not hardcode colors. Resolve tokens through the
// ThemeBridge client below; it returns the active palette and listens
// for scheme changes so your panels flip without a reload.
// Contrast ratios are enforced server-side — submissions that bypass
// tokens fail review. Initialize the client once per plugin, at mount,
// never per render. The client authenticates against the internal
// ThemeBridge service. Use the key that follows.

API key for hagug-kajof: vxb4-HrJ9

## Service Accounts: ProctorQueue

Hey support folks — when an exam session gets stuck in the Vigilo proctoring queue, you'll usually need the `proctor-svc` service account to requeue it. This account can read queue state, bump priority, and purge orphaned sessions, but it can't touch recordings (by design, don't ask). Requeue jobs go through the internal QueuePilot admin API, and calls to it need to authenticate. For sandbox troubleshooting, use the shared key below.

gateway credential: vxb3-p91

**Action item (PM-214, Coldvault archival):** Automate archiving of cold storage buckets older than the retention cutoff. Manual sweeps missed two regions last quarter and blew the storage budget. Owner: infra rotation. Sweep cadence, batch size, and age thresholds must be config-driven, not hardcoded, so on-call can tune under load. Dry-run mode required before first prod run. Proposed defaults for review at sync are below.

limits module of fahog-kahop:
CAPS = {
    "fraeth": 189,
    "drumir": 842,
}